Post by macky_6 » Mon May 06, 2013 8:26 pm
Managed to get a few jobs done for the first Scottish meet of the year. So some of my mods were exclusively revealed there
and another few things done since
First, a great pic taken by @Merlin at the meet:

Interior:
EP3 steering wheel fitted. Really pleased with the improvement

Seats re-vitalised by some Gliptone cleaner and conditioner:

Fixed the gaitor so it wasn't clacking around off the shift extender:

Finished off with a Mugen style shifter with Honda detailing:

Exterior:
Gave the car a nice clay, wax etc and took some pics to show off the exterior work
Smaller 12"x6" number plate fitted for less drag/more air to the radiator
( was 13"x7" )

Shiny

Rear OEM lights fitted to replace tatty Lexus style jobbies. Tinted out the white part to retain my black theme
Replaced rear number plate which had rusting screws and just taped in with double sided tape:

And finally, cleaned out my cone filter with a K&N recharger kit and got my Powerflow decat pipe fitted to unleash a bit extra go to go with the show
Happy that the noise in every day driving hasn't noticeably changed but sounds superb in VTEC
Thanks for looking
